Personal Injury & Clinical Negligence

Sunyana Sharma has developed a strong practice in personal injury law over the years.  This coincides well with her regulatory practice in health and safety and trading standards and equips her well for claims relating to animals specifically under the Animals Act 1971.

She regularly advises on both liability and quantum as well as drafting pleadings and other documents.  Sunyana undertakes work on behalf of Claimants and Defendants.  Her court experience spans trials, interlocutory applications such as strike out and set aside applications, contested costs hearings and quantum hearings.

Sunyana has experience of liability matters involving:

  • Road Traffic Accidents (including Low Velocity Impact Claims)
  • Occupiers’ Liability
  • Workplace Regulations (Manual Handling, Operations etc.)
  • Employers’ Liability
  • Defective Machinery
  • Trip/Slip Claims
  • Representation on behalf of Local Authority in Highway Matters.

Sunyana also appears for interested parties in Coroner’s Inquests. One such case led to her advising on the quantum claim of the fatality on behalf of the family.

Sunyana regularly acts pro bono for Victim Support in appeals to the Criminal Injuries Compensation Authority.
